Sharescart Research Club logo

GE Power India Overview

GE Power India Ltd engages inside the engineering, procurement, manufacturing, construction, and servicing of power plant and equipment in India and across the world. The business enterprise offers boilers, mills, air quality control structures, hydro and gas electricity structures, and automation and manage systems. It additionally manufactures steam generators. In addition, the organisation engages in the construction of commercial and non- industrial plants, systems, and centres, as well as device and different tasks. Further, it gives archi...Read More

Want to Start Investing in Top Unlisted Stocks?

Our experts help you choose the right stocks based on performance, risk, and growth potential.

GE Power India Key Financials

Market Cap ₹4063 Cr.

Stock P/E -151.4

P/B 8.4

Current Price ₹604.4

Book Value ₹ 72.2

Face Value 10

52W High ₹610

Dividend Yield 0%

52W Low ₹ 212.4

GE Power India Share Price

₹ | |

Volume
Price

GE Power India Quarterly Price

Show Value Show %

GE Power India Peer Comparison

GE Power India Quarterly Results

#(Fig in Cr.) Sep 2023 Dec 2023 Mar 2024 Jun 2024 Sep 2024 Dec 2024 Mar 2025 Jun 2025 Sep 2025 Dec 2025
Net Sales 241 294 247 246 217 317 266 287 281 386
Other Income 10 19 50 6 27 27 10 53 26 16
Total Income 251 313 297 253 244 344 277 340 307 401
Total Expenditure 267 292 262 265 207 313 301 299 253 261
Operating Profit -16 21 35 -12 37 31 -25 41 54 140
Interest 16 9 18 10 9 4 2 6 6 6
Depreciation 4 4 4 4 3 4 4 4 3 3
Exceptional Income / Expenses 0 0 0 0 0 0 0 0 0 -28
Profit Before Tax -36 9 12 -25 24 23 -30 32 46 103
Provision for Tax 0 0 0 0 0 0 0 0 0 4
Profit After Tax -36 9 12 -25 24 23 -30 32 46 99
Adjustments -26 -8 14 15 42 -42 194 3 -14 -27
Profit After Adjustments -62 0 26 -10 67 -19 164 35 32 72
Adjusted Earnings Per Share -9.2 0.1 3.9 -1.4 9.9 -2.8 24.4 5.2 4.8 10.8

GE Power India Profit & Loss

#(Fig in Cr.) Mar 2015 Mar 2016 Mar 2017 Mar 2018 Mar 2019 Mar 2020 Mar 2021 Mar 2022 Mar 2023 Mar 2024 Mar 2025 TTM
Net Sales 2124 1711 1993 1338 1903 2446 3343 2620 1796 1039 1047 1220
Other Income 125 184 146 135 132 125 102 138 88 89 71 105
Total Income 2249 1895 2139 1473 2035 2571 3446 2759 1884 1127 1118 1325
Total Expenditure 1948 1886 1942 1205 1712 2295 3179 2781 2108 1184 1098 1114
Operating Profit 301 9 197 268 324 276 267 -22 -224 -56 21 210
Interest 10 31 60 32 54 69 81 82 77 71 44 20
Depreciation 73 72 60 51 31 66 50 44 23 15 14 14
Exceptional Income / Expenses 49 0 -52 -143 -92 33 -36 -145 -11 0 0 -28
Profit Before Tax 266 -94 26 42 146 173 99 -291 -331 -137 -27 151
Provision for Tax 89 -36 28 16 71 89 29 -2 109 0 0 4
Profit After Tax 177 -58 -2 27 75 85 70 -289 -441 -137 -27 147
Adjustments 0 0 0 0 0 0 0 0 0 -35 230 156
Profit After Adjustments 177 -58 -2 27 75 85 70 -289 -441 -171 203 303
Adjusted Earnings Per Share 26.3 -8.6 -0.4 4 11.2 12.6 10.5 -43 -65.5 -25.5 30.2 45.2

Growth Rates

# 1 Year 3 Year 5 Year 10 Year
Sales CAGR 1% -26% -16% -7%
Operating Profit CAGR 0% 0% -40% -23%
PAT CAGR 0% 0% NAN% NAN%
# 1 Year 3 Year 5 Year 10 Year
Share Price CAGR 162% 67% 18% -0%
ROE Average -14% -67% -46% -18%
ROCE Average 7% -15% -10% 4%

GE Power India Balance Sheet

#(Fig in Cr.) Mar 2015 Mar 2016 Mar 2017 Mar 2018 Mar 2019 Mar 2020 Mar 2021 Mar 2022 Mar 2023 Mar 2024 Mar 2025
Shareholder's Funds 978 825 827 828 882 917 972 676 233 69 317
Minority's Interest 0 0 0 0 0 0 0 0 0 0 0
Borrowings 0 0 0 0 0 0 0 0 0 0 0
Other Non-Current Liabilities 727 327 323 291 260 801 833 782 898 750 694
Total Current Liabilities 2034 2972 3281 3338 3032 2232 2797 2606 2449 2359 1617
Total Liabilities 3739 4125 4432 4458 4175 3950 4602 4064 3579 3177 2628
Fixed Assets 396 374 350 271 151 307 283 133 110 98 63
Other Non-Current Assets 809 515 606 479 494 855 899 927 920 792 743
Total Current Assets 2534 3235 3476 3707 3529 2788 3419 3004 2549 2288 1822
Total Assets 3739 4125 4432 4458 4175 3950 4602 4064 3579 3177 2628

GE Power India Cash Flow

#(Fig in Cr.) Mar 2015 Mar 2016 Mar 2017 Mar 2018 Mar 2019 Mar 2020 Mar 2021 Mar 2022 Mar 2023 Mar 2024 Mar 2025
Opening Cash & Cash Equivalents 271 717 512 849 169 112 378 200 165 177 131
Cash Flow from Operating Activities 189 62 430 48 -241 -563 -478 49 90 182 320
Cash Flow from Investing Activities 367 -182 -91 -700 223 917 63 -5 6 -3 54
Cash Flow from Financing Activities -111 -84 -2 -28 -39 -86 254 -79 -48 -226 -66
Net Cash Inflow / Outflow 445 -205 337 -680 -58 267 -160 -35 48 -47 308
Closing Cash & Cash Equivalent 717 512 849 169 112 378 219 165 213 131 438

GE Power India Ratios

# Mar 2015 Mar 2016 Mar 2017 Mar 2018 Mar 2019 Mar 2020 Mar 2021 Mar 2022 Mar 2023 Mar 2024 Mar 2025
Earnings Per Share (Rs) 26.31 -8.63 -0.37 3.96 11.22 12.58 10.48 -42.96 -65.53 -25.48 30.19
CEPS(Rs) 37.18 2.06 8.53 11.51 15.89 22.47 17.93 -36.46 -62.18 -18.11 -1.84
DPS(Rs) 10 10 3 3 6 2 1 0 0 0 0
Book NAV/Share(Rs) 145.03 122.78 123.07 123.2 131.18 136.35 144.52 100.52 34.59 10.24 47.1
Core EBITDA Margin(%) 8.03 -10 2.51 9.92 10.05 6.17 4.92 -6.12 -17.41 -13.95 -4.82
EBIT Margin(%) 12.59 -3.6 4.18 5.55 10.51 9.9 5.4 -7.94 -14.18 -6.29 1.68
Pre Tax Margin(%) 12.11 -5.37 1.26 3.15 7.68 7.08 2.97 -11.09 -18.45 -13.15 -2.56
PAT Margin (%) 8.05 -3.3 -0.12 1.98 3.96 3.46 2.11 -11.02 -24.53 -13.15 -2.56
Cash Profit Margin (%) 11.37 0.79 2.81 5.76 5.61 6.18 3.61 -9.35 -23.28 -11.72 -1.18
ROA(%) 4.76 -1.48 -0.06 0.6 1.75 2.08 1.65 -6.67 -11.53 -4.04 -0.92
ROE(%) 18.62 -6.45 -0.3 3.21 8.82 9.41 7.46 -35.06 -97.01 -90.68 -13.92
ROCE(%) 29.12 -7.02 10.32 9 23.38 26.93 16.4 -18.47 -34.18 -18.91 7.22
Receivable days 172.97 212.39 172.2 243.59 184.84 172.06 193.27 320.94 441.95 641.91 500.58
Inventory Days 8.38 42.9 64.2 111.47 62.01 30.64 23.51 19.58 17.12 30.69 30.48
Payable days 152.94 276.23 718.87 1904.06 393.54 234.44 180.35 270.63 372.59 839.94 670.24
PER(x) 27.39 0 0 234.46 72.29 37.85 27.32 0 0 0 8.26
Price/Book(x) 4.97 4.94 4.75 7.53 6.18 3.49 1.98 1.52 2.87 25.93 5.3
Dividend Yield(%) 1.39 1.65 0.51 0.32 0.74 0.42 0.35 0 0 0 0
EV/Net Sales(x) 1.94 2.08 1.55 3.88 2.43 1.15 0.6 0.43 0.41 1.67 1.18
EV/Core EBITDA(x) 13.71 410.73 15.65 19.35 14.29 10.24 7.56 -51.2 -3.27 -30.84 59.24
Net Sales Growth(%) -18.46 -19.48 16.54 -32.88 42.22 28.54 36.68 -21.61 -31.47 -42.16 0.81
EBIT Growth(%) -19.53 -122.86 234.92 -12.66 168.29 21.17 -25.5 -215.34 -22.36 74.33 126.91
PAT Growth(%) -23.32 -132.81 95.76 1181.71 183.35 12.2 -16.71 -509.91 -52.54 68.99 80.36
EPS Growth(%) -23.32 -132.81 95.76 1181.74 183.35 12.2 -16.71 -509.91 -52.54 61.11 218.48
Debt/Equity(x) 0 0 0 0 0 0 0.32 0.43 1.24 1.48 0
Current Ratio(x) 1.25 1.09 1.06 1.11 1.16 1.25 1.22 1.15 1.04 0.97 1.13
Quick Ratio(x) 1.22 0.97 0.95 0.97 1.1 1.15 1.15 1.12 1.01 0.93 1.07
Interest Cover(x) 26.52 -2.03 1.43 2.31 3.72 3.51 2.22 -2.53 -3.32 -0.92 0.4
Total Debt/Mcap(x) 0 0 0 0 0 0 0.16 0.29 0.43 0.06 0

GE Power India Shareholding Pattern

# Dec 2023 Mar 2024 Jun 2024 Sep 2024 Dec 2024 Mar 2025 Jun 2025 Sep 2025 Dec 2025 Mar 2026
Promoter 68.58 68.58 68.58 68.58 68.58 68.58 68.58 68.58 68.58 68.58
FII 0.12 0.25 0.39 0.43 0.85 0.41 0.56 0.11 0.15 1.25
DII 4.26 3.9 3.38 3.19 3.19 2.69 0.85 0.8 0.83 1.52
Public 27.04 27.27 27.66 27.8 27.39 28.33 30.01 30.52 30.45 28.65
Others 0 0 0 0 0 0 0 0 0 0
Total 100 100 100 100 100 100 100 100 100 100

GE Power India News

GE Power India Pros & Cons

Pros

  • Debtor days have improved from 839.94 to 670.24days.
  • Company is almost debt free.

Cons

  • Company has a low return on equity of -67% over the last 3 years.
  • Stock is trading at 8.4 times its book value.
whatsapp